In an effort to stabilize the conference and keep pace with the SEC and Big Ten, which continue to grow both in membership and financial prosperity, the ACC explored options for expansion, ESPN’s David Hale reported.

“ACC has looked at a few (expansion options),” Hale wrote on Twitter, “including Oregon, Washington, SMU and West Virginia. From what I've been told, the $$ just aren't there.”


I don't see Oregon and Washington having interest in the ACC. Maybe that moves us up their list.
